Aguazul

Aguazul is a municipality located in the department of Casanare, Colombia. It is situated in the Andean foothills of the Eastern Cordillera and is known for its agricultural activities, particularly cattle ranching and rice cultivation.

Geography: Aguazul is characterized by a diverse landscape, transitioning from the mountainous regions to the plains of the Orinoquía region. The municipality is crossed by several rivers and streams, providing water resources for agriculture and contributing to the region's biodiversity.

History: The area around Aguazul was originally inhabited by indigenous groups. The modern municipality was officially founded in the 20th century, driven by the economic opportunities presented by agriculture and cattle raising.

Economy: The economy of Aguazul is primarily based on agriculture and livestock. Rice is a major crop, along with plantain, cassava, and other agricultural products. Cattle ranching is also a significant economic activity.

Culture: The culture of Aguazul is rooted in the traditions of the Llanos Orientales (Eastern Plains), characterized by music, dance, and traditional clothing. The "joropo," a traditional music and dance style, is prevalent in the region. Festivals and celebrations often feature cultural performances and displays of local traditions.

Tourism: While not a major tourist destination, Aguazul offers opportunities for ecotourism and exploring the natural landscapes of the region. The rivers and surrounding plains offer potential for outdoor activities. The proximity to the Andean foothills also provides opportunities for hiking and exploring the mountain environment.
